2778 Writing Queries Using Microsoft SQL Server 2008 Transact-SQL

(Upcoming Dates)

Days of Training (Classroom Learning)


3

 

Overview


This course provides students with the technical skills required to write basic Transact-SQL queries for Microsoft SQL Server 2008.
